自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(70)
  • 资源 (54)
  • 收藏
  • 关注

原创 使用enable_shared_from_this

使用enable_shared_from_this应该了解源码

2022-12-15 10:15:59 229 1

原创 C++栈帧内存分析

分析在函数内定义局部变量的内存布局,与自认为的结果截然相反。

2022-12-13 14:21:29 256

原创 Android Native支持的进程数据传输方案

Android Native实现有名管道、信号量、共享内存等进程通信方式。

2022-12-08 17:18:43 416

原创 docker指令收集

docker images查看镜像列表docker image rm image_id删除镜像docker rmi resp_id删除有多个引用的镜像docker container ls -all查看容器列表docker inspect image_id查看镜像基本配置docker save image_id > dest.tar保存镜像 包含镜像的历史docker...

2018-10-16 21:56:17 234

转载 docker搭建ros-indigo-arm交叉编译环境

《转》https://www.cnblogs.com/objectDetect/p/5223029.htmlROS运行环境:ARM ubuntu14.04 + ROS indigo在arm环境下编译ros应用程序,速度极慢,无法忍受,尝试在x86机器上搭建docker+ros交叉编译环境。交叉编译环境的搭建主要参考:http://answers.ros.org/question/1...

2018-10-12 13:25:05 1253

原创 adb调试指令

1, adb root 获取root权限2, adb remount 重新挂载3, adb devices 显示当前已连接设备4, adb -s devicename command 仅对设备devicename执行命令command5, adb install -r 覆盖安装apk

2018-03-22 09:44:14 288

转载 如何打造自定义专属Ubuntu Live CD

Ubuntu 大小版本经常更新,大家有没想过创建一个自己专属的 Ubuntu Live CD 呢?其实创建自己的专属版本 Ubuntu 比大家的想象更加容易,本文将介绍如何使用 Ubuntu Imager 打造专属 Ubuntu Live CD。为什么要自定义Ubuntu Live CD?为了迎合不同用户的需求,更加广泛地覆盖用户,Ubuntu 推出了非常多版本的衍生品。但众口难调,官方版本并非能...

2018-03-01 11:09:27 2977 1

原创 C++:成员函数的重写、重载以及多态

用一段代码展示成员函数的重写和重载,以及对象的多态特性#include using namespace std;class BaseA{public:void OverRideFunc() { cout << "BaseA func OverRideFunc" << endl;}virtual void PolymorphicFunc() { cout << "BaseA fu

2018-02-01 17:03:30 752

原创 C++: 编译器何时构建或扩展默认构造函数 Default Constructor

《深度探索C++对象模型》一书第二章关于编译器构建或扩展构造函数的结尾指出,对于我们C++新手有两个常见的误解:1,任何没有定义default constructor的class,编译器都会自动替程序员合成一个出来;2,编译器合成出来的default constructor会默认对class的数据成员进行初始化。然而,事实上并非如此,但是有很多地方我们确实见到过这种说法呀,到底什么时候

2018-01-30 18:09:25 333

原创 C++:关键字

本文对C++中整理一些关键字的简单解释。explicit:用在类的构造函数声明,限定此构造函数不支持隐式类型转换。class Sample { Sample(int num);};Sample sample = 2; //合法class NewSample { explicit NewSample(int num);};NewSample newsample

2018-01-29 09:51:24 234

原创 C++: Lambda表达式

C++中Lambda表达式又称为匿名函数,其定义始于中括号[],后接输入参数列表,位于小括号()中,然后是大括号{}定义函数体,以分号;结尾。[param](typename var) {sentences;};语法中param的定义有多种,代表了匿名函数可以使用与其在同一作用域内的变量的方式:[]可以为空,[=]可以为所有参数拷贝,[&]可以为所有参数引用,[var]可以为某参数拷贝,[

2018-01-25 14:04:26 275

原创 字节对齐与CPU效率和内存占用

由于C++的项目做的少,又比较小,所以一直没有注意字节对齐的问题,但是,字节对齐在大规模应用中对内存管理和CPU执行效率的影响应是挺大的。本文根据一些资料学习,做一个小总结。首先抛出第一个结论,字节对齐可以提高CPU的执行效率。根据(1)中分析,CPU执行指令时从内存中获取数据是按块操作的,块的大小可能为2-bytes, 4-bytes, 8-bytes, 16-bytes……

2018-01-24 17:26:43 2327 1

原创 OpenCV Mat结构关键特性记录

OpenCV Mat结构分为特性区和数据区两部分,Mat对象拷贝或者引用时,新建对象没有重新分配内存保存数据,而是与原cv::Mat对象共用数据区。

2017-12-01 15:59:26 317

原创 Android Studio 安装与配置过程(Linux版本)

Android Studio安装与配置过程记录。

2017-11-27 15:09:07 14048

转载 吴恩达团队展示全新医疗影像识别技术:肺炎诊断准确率超过人类医生

摘要:选自StanfordMLGroup作者:PranavRajpurkar等机器之心编译参与:李泽南机器学习在医疗领域的应用一直是AI的重要发展方向,深度学习著名学者吴恩达和他在斯坦福大学的团队一直在这一选自Stanford ML Group作者:Pranav Rajpurkar等机器之心编译参与:李泽南机器学习在医

2017-11-16 17:33:34 671

转载 (译)从全卷积网络到大型卷积核:深度学习的语义分割全指南

图像语义分割深度学习算法发展

2017-11-16 17:24:10 6286 1

转载 A 2017 Guide to Semantic Segmentation with Deep Learning

图像语义分割的深度学习算法发展

2017-11-16 17:18:52 1854

原创 Caffe实践C++源码解读(2):走入Solver

Caffe中如何用Solver执行神经网络训练

2017-11-16 15:36:22 466

原创 Caffe实践C++源码解读(1):如何跑demo

学习caffe第一步:如何使用caffe的demo训练或者预测

2017-11-16 14:54:47 682

原创 自动色阶图像处理算法

自动色阶算法python实现

2017-11-07 17:10:07 7225 1

原创 Linux常用命令搜集

查看当前文件夹内文件个数:find -type f | wc -l查看当前文件夹内文件夹个数:find -type d | wc -lsed删除换行符:sed -i ':a;N;s/\n//g;ta' file                            sed -i ':a;N;s/\n//g;$!ba' file安装软件时修复依赖关系:sudo apt-get -f ...

2017-10-24 16:24:25 277

原创 OpenCV 接口调用(C++)

OpenCV 常用接口记录。

2017-09-30 17:52:36 608

原创 Tensorflow Tensor合并与拆分

Tensorflow合并和拆分Tensor的接口

2017-06-27 17:23:34 21625 2

原创 AlexNet模型实现(4. 基于Tensorflow的python实现)

基于Tensorflow的AlexNet实现,在阿里云的数加平台运行,效率比C++版本要高。

2017-06-27 14:46:23 2301

转载 #Deep Learning回顾#之LeNet、AlexNet、GoogLeNet、VGG、ResNet

DL基础结构总结

2017-06-26 16:55:38 466

转载 Tensorflow数据读取方法

Tensorflow读取文件的三种方式:预读取,喂数据,读文件

2017-06-23 11:32:21 1958

原创 AlexNet模型实现(3. C++模型实现)

AlexNet模型进行ImageNet数据集中10类图片的识别,运行中觉得结果不好,希望有共同爱好者一起研究

2017-06-16 10:49:43 4077 6

原创 AlexNet模型实现(2. C++接口头文件)

定义了AlexNet类,类成员函数是AlexNet各层运算接口

2017-06-16 10:35:50 1959

原创 AlexNet模型实现(1. C++宏定义头文件)

AlexNet架构参数宏定义

2017-06-16 10:33:40 1999 1

原创 Python处理MINIST数据

Python将MINIST图像数据处理成LeNet5的输入图像格式

2017-06-12 16:13:11 669

原创 AlexNet层级分析

先盗一图,摘自ImageNet Classification with Deep Convolutional Neural Networks(Hinton)由作者的原文可知,AlexNet模型在训练时使用了两个GPU,所以就出现了一些参数为两个GPU共享,一些参数是GPU独享。在建立此训练模型前,先分析各层的参数关系。AlexNet模型共有5个卷积层,3个全连接层,前两个卷积层和第五个...

2017-06-08 14:39:58 8366 7

原创 LeNet5源码实现和训练参数

LeNet5架构的C++源码,训练数据是MINIST数据集

2017-05-31 15:50:56 5019 4

原创 LeNet5各层伪代码

LeNet5卷积神经网络算法伪代码

2017-05-17 15:12:16 2762

转载 Linux 信号以及开发中常见信号错误

Linux常见信号以及软件开发中常见信号错误

2017-05-03 19:36:42 1980

原创 vim指令收集

Vim常用指令记录

2017-04-26 16:28:05 322

转载 研究机器学习和人工智能最好的资源是什么?Kaggle 联合创始人的回答

由量子位翻译Ben Hammer(Kaggle CTO)在AMA的回答。分享了人工智能学习的基本路线,我觉得最重要的是在你了解了人工智能基本算法之后的实践过程,一定要通过实践练习,才能更加深刻的理解人工智能算法。通过实验调试你的模型,解决实际工程问题,人工智能学习之路将越来越顺畅。

2017-03-27 13:25:29 994

原创 CentOS7 linux内核更新

www.kernel.org下载稳定版本源码,将源码解压到/usr/src/运行make menuconfig或者make oldconfig:menuconfig自定义配置,oldconfig保留原有配置运行make编译源码make modules_install install安装uname -r检测内核版本

2017-03-24 11:13:07 596

原创 glib开源库编译过程

glib库安装过程中遇到了多个依赖库的问题,分别是libffi, libpcre, libmount。其中libffi和libpcre是下载的源码编译安装的,libffi, libpcre:源码下载后,运行./autogen.sh,运行结束后再运行make 和make install。libffi库默认安装在/usr/local/lib64下面,所有要添加环境变量PKG_CONFIG_PATH

2017-03-24 10:32:08 4338

转载 基本概念 下(C API 级别的使用观点)

通信数据的设置和获取前篇主要是有讲一些相对高层的概念,比如 object,interface,method 之类的,对于这些“C 本来没有的东西”,如何在 DBus 中表现的确实很让我迷惑了一阵。但通信数据的发送可能比前面那些名称好理解得多。因为这些概念都是很本来就是底层的,很 C 的。DBus 提供了一个 DBusMessageIter 的类型,使用这个类型的变量,我们就可以向

2017-03-21 10:05:05 269

转载 基本概念 上(C API 级别的使用观点)

前面一篇讲了DBus的 C 编程接口。现在开始解释一下 DBus 的基本概念,顺序反了,但和我的理解过程是一致的。看到 C 的编程接口之后,至少对于它的理解会有一定的感性认识。DBus是用来进行进程间通信的。下面这张图展示了一些DBus的大部分东西,但是它太复杂了:DBus 本身是构建在 Socket 机制之上。真正的通信还是由 Socket 来完成的。DB

2017-03-21 10:02:02 419

LeNet5卷积神经网络训练参数(精度0.985)

LeNet5神经网络模型在手写数字识别中的识别率很高,通过训练得到0.985精度的参数,可以用于训练更高精度的初始参数。其中卷积核选择表(O:true, X: false): { O, X, X, X, O, O, O, X, X, O, O, O, O, X, O, O, O, O, X, X, X, O, O, O, X, X, O, O, O, O, X, O, O, O, O, X, X, X, O, O, O, X, X, O, X, O, O, O, X, O, O, O, X, X, O, O, O, O, X, X, O, X, O, O, X, X, O, O, O, X, X, O, O, O, O, X, O, O, X, O, X, X, X, O, O, O, X, X, O, O, O, O, X, O, O, O };

2017-06-06

代码大全2中文版_3

代码大全2中文版第三部分

2016-03-16

VB Script官方教程chm

chm格式VBS官方教程

2016-03-14

汇编语言资料大全7

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

汇编语言资料大全6

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

汇编语言资料大全5

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

汇编语言资料大全3

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

汇编语言资料大全2

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

汇编语言资料大全4

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

汇编语言资料大全1

包含8086汇编语言教程,Wrox Professional Assembly Language, 汇编语言的编程艺术,汇编语言编程艺术,编译原理中文版,汇编语言程序设计。

2016-03-14

计算机系统原理资料大全4

包含深入理解计算机系统,计算机组成与体系结构

2016-03-14

计算机系统原理资料大全3

包含深入理解计算机系统,计算机组成与体系结构

2016-03-14

计算机系统原理资料大全2

包含深入理解计算机系统,计算机组成与体系结构

2016-03-14

计算机系统原理资料大全

包含深入理解计算机系统,计算机组成与体系结构等

2016-03-14

Linux操作系统学习资料大全

包含Linux Device Drivers, Linux信号处理机制,Linux内核(第三版)中文版,Linux系统调用列表,Linux虚拟内存和物理内存精华,Linux设备驱动程序中文版第三版,Proctical Unix & Internet Security,The Linux Command Line, The Linux Development Platform, 嵌入式Linux应用程序开发标准教程

2016-03-14

代码大全2中文版_2高清版

代码大全中文高清版

2016-03-14

代码大全2中文版_1高清

代码大全高清版

2016-03-14

Addison Wesley Exceptional C

Addison Wesley Exceptional C

2016-03-14

ASP.NET MVC 4高级编程

2016-03-14

C++ How to Program 8th edition

C++ How to Program 经典教程

2016-03-14

HTML5参考手册

HTML5详细参考手册

2016-03-14

多线程编程指南

多线程编程,内容很详细,

2016-03-14

程序语言的奥妙:算法解读

日本杉浦贤的作品

2016-03-14

算法导论 英文原版

算法导论原版,欣赏原版教材,详细分析作者思路。

2016-03-14

Python核心编程(第二版)英文原版

Python核心编程,英文原版有利于更好地理解作者的思想。

2016-03-14

Visual Basic 2005技术内幕 1

VB 2005技术内幕

2016-03-14

VB编程经验手册

VB编程经验手册,具有各种VB编程实例和代码

2016-03-14

VBScript程序员参考手册

VBScript

2016-03-14

vbscript官方教程 chw格式

VBScript官方教程chw格式

2016-03-14

VBScript Book

VBScript手册英文版

2016-03-14

GNU make英文手册

GNU make英文手册

2016-03-14

GNU makefile中文手册

GNU makefile手册,pdf格式

2016-03-14

GNU Make 中文手册

GNU Make手册中文版,chm格式

2016-03-14

Perl参考大全(第二版中文)

2016-03-14

UNIX Shell范例精解(第四版)代码

Unix Shell范例精解第四版的代码

2016-03-14

Prentice Hall Unix Shells By Example 4th Edition.chm

Unix Shell 编程基础教程

2016-03-14

Shell编程培训课件

Shell编程基础课件

2016-03-14

ARM9微控制器与嵌入式无线网络实战

ARM9嵌入式开发,无线网络技术实例

2016-03-14

ARM资源大全

多本ARM教程,不骗分

2016-03-14

Shell脚本学习指南

Arnold Robbins的Shell脚本教材

2016-03-14

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除